Kemet R41 Series
Kemet R41 series are metallized polypropylene film capacitors with radial leads of tinned wire. The R41 series radial leads are electrically welded to the contact metal layer on the ends of the capacitor winding. The capacitors are encapsulated in a self-extinguishing solvent resistant plastic case with thermosetting resin material. The R41 series is designed for use as electromagnetic interference (EMI) suppression filter in across-the-line applications requiring Y2 / X1 safety classification.
